9-Figure Verdict Trifecta

In just 12 months, Simon Law attorneys have won three nine-figure verdicts.

The verdicts, totaling close to $2 billion, have changed industries, held companies accountable and shined a national spotlight on issues that have gone on in darkness for way too long.

The firm’s founder, John G. Simon says the common factor among all three nine-figure verdicts is how they fit his philosophy about his firm.

“At Simon Law, our cases become causes,” Simon said. “It is our mission to bring about positive societal change.

“Our recent verdicts have put national pressure on a nitrous oxide manufacturer for selling highly addictive products under the radar; compelled institutions to better protect some of the most vulnerable members of our society from sexual assault while they are in their care; and forced the trucking industry to find ways to make trailers safer for the public driving around them every day.”

Simon’s philosophy that led to these three verdicts developed early in his career, when he held the firefighter apparatus manufacturing industry accountable for making faulty oxygen equipment for firefighters. He was able to prove negligence on the part of the manufacturer that forced the company to make masks safer for our first responders.
He’s also reminded of his philosophy whenever he goes to a gas pump and sees warning labels telling drivers not to fill up gas containers inside their cars. That was the result of a case Simon won for a man who filled up a gas container on the bed of his truck, which then ignited, severely injuring him.

“The key to these cases is unraveling how the company or industry’s widespread failure led to our client’s individual harm,” Simon said.
This approach to the law has also helped Simon create an impressive net of referral attorneys. All three nine-figure verdicts originated with referral attorneys, who have seen the commitment and expertise Simon Law trial attorneys have to upholding the causes not cases mentality.

“Our referral attorneys place an enormous amount of trust and confidence in our firm, and for that we very grateful,” Simon said. “We thank them for these opportunities, and we enjoy partnering with them side-by-side.”
